| BEST Is Yet To Come Biotechnology Education for Students and Teachers, the BEST program, was established in 2001 to raise the level of science education in Louisiana and prepare the state's youth to become the researchers our society needs for a prosperous and safe future. |
| 4-H’ers Learn Marsh Maneuvers Teach the young about the value of Louisiana’s coastline and marshes, and they’ve learned a lesson for a lifetime. That’s the philosophy behind the LSU AgCenter’s annual series of Marsh Maneuvers camps. They’re unique opportunities to mix fun with education – and in the end, help save our coast. |
| Welcome to the Big Clover: 4-H U June 19-22, 2007 This is the fourth year for 4-H University but the 93rd for this event, formerly known as 4-H Short Course. More than 1,600 4-H’ers and volunteers leaders from Louisiana's 64 parishes will converge on the LSU campus to participate in competitive activities and learning experiences June 19-22, 2007. |
